2. Conduct Thorough Component Inspection

 

Before assembling the PCBA for any of these applications, inspect each component for any signs of damage, defects, or counterfeiting. Check for proper packaging, markings, and specifications that match your requirements. Use inspection tools such as magnifying glasses, microscopes, and electrical testers to ensure the integrity of the components.

3. Implement Quality Control Processes

 

Establish quality control processes throughout the PCBA manufacturing process for these specific applications. This can include incoming inspection of components, in-process inspection during assembly, and final inspection of the completed PCBA. Use quality control checklists and procedures to ensure consistency and compliance with quality standards.

4. Perform Environmental Testing

 

Subject the PCBA for these applications to environmental testing to ensure its reliability in different operating conditions. This can include temperature cycling, humidity testing, vibration testing, and shock testing. These tests simulate real-world conditions and help identify any weaknesses or potential failures in the PCBA components.

5. Use Quality Management Systems

 

Implement a quality management system such as ISO 9001 to ensure consistent quality throughout the organization for these PCBA applications. This system provides a framework for quality planning, control, assurance, and improvement. It also helps in documenting processes, procedures, and quality records for traceability and accountability.

 

For example, ISO 9001 requires regular internal audits, management reviews, and continuous improvement activities.
